def __getitem__(self, idx): # set defaults here kitti_to_nu_lidar = Quaternion(axis=(0, 0, 1), angle=np.pi / 2) kitti_to_nu_lidar_inv = kitti_to_nu_lidar.inverse imsize = (1600, 900) # sample_token based on index sample_token = self.sample_tokens[idx] # Get sample data. sample = self.nusc.get('sample', sample_token) sample_annotation_tokens = sample['anns'] cam_front_token = sample['data'][self.cam_name] lidar_token = sample['data'][self.lidar_name] # Retrieve sensor records. sd_record_cam = self.nusc.get('sample_data', cam_front_token) sd_record_lid = self.nusc.get('sample_data', lidar_token) cs_record_cam = self.nusc.get('calibrated_sensor', sd_record_cam['calibrated_sensor_token']) cs_record_lid = self.nusc.get('calibrated_sensor', sd_record_lid['calibrated_sensor_token']) # Combine transformations and convert to KITTI format. # Note: cam uses same conventions in KITTI and nuScenes. lid_to_ego = transform_matrix(cs_record_lid['translation'], Quaternion(cs_record_lid['rotation']), inverse=False) ego_to_cam = transform_matrix(cs_record_cam['translation'], Quaternion(cs_record_cam['rotation']), inverse=True) velo_to_cam = np.dot(ego_to_cam, lid_to_ego) # Convert from KITTI to nuScenes LIDAR coordinates, where we apply velo_to_cam. velo_to_cam_kitti = np.dot(velo_to_cam, kitti_to_nu_lidar.transformation_matrix) r0_rect = Quaternion(axis=[1, 0, 0], angle=0) # Dummy values. # Projection matrix. p_left_kitti = np.zeros((3, 4)) p_left_kitti[:3, :3] = cs_record_cam[ 'camera_intrinsic'] # Cameras are always rectified. # Create KITTI style transforms. velo_to_cam_rot = velo_to_cam_kitti[:3, :3] velo_to_cam_trans = velo_to_cam_kitti[:3, 3] # Check that the rotation has the same format as in KITTI. assert (velo_to_cam_rot.round(0) == np.array([[0, -1, 0], [0, 0, -1], [1, 0, 0]])).all() assert (velo_to_cam_trans[1:3] < 0).all() # Retrieve the token from the lidar. # Note that this may be confusing as the filename of the camera will include the timestamp of the lidar, # not the camera. filename_cam_full = sd_record_cam['filename'] # set the img variable to its data here src_im_path = os.path.join(self.nusc.dataroot, filename_cam_full) img = Image.open(src_im_path) # Create calibration matrix. K = p_left_kitti K = [float(i) for i in K] K = np.array(K, dtype=np.float32).reshape(3, 4) K = K[:3, :3] # populate the list of object annotations for this sample anns = [] for sample_annotation_token in sample_annotation_tokens: sample_annotation = self.nusc.get('sample_annotation', sample_annotation_token) # Get box in LIDAR frame. _, box_lidar_nusc, _ = self.nusc.get_sample_data( lidar_token, box_vis_level=BoxVisibility.NONE, selected_anntokens=[sample_annotation_token]) box_lidar_nusc = box_lidar_nusc[0] # Truncated: Set all objects to 0 which means untruncated. truncated = 0.0 # Occluded: Set all objects to full visibility as this information is not available in nuScenes. occluded = 0 # Convert nuScenes category to nuScenes detection challenge category. detection_name = category_to_detection_name( sample_annotation['category_name']) # Skip categories that are not part of the nuScenes detection challenge. if detection_name is None: continue # Convert from nuScenes to KITTI box format. box_cam_kitti = KittiDB.box_nuscenes_to_kitti( box_lidar_nusc, Quaternion(matrix=velo_to_cam_rot), velo_to_cam_trans, r0_rect) # Project 3d box to 2d box in image, ignore box if it does not fall inside. bbox_2d = KittiDB.project_kitti_box_to_image(box_cam_kitti, p_left_kitti, imsize=imsize) if bbox_2d is None: continue # Set dummy score so we can use this file as result. box_cam_kitti.score = 0 # Convert box to output string format. output = KittiDB.box_to_string(name=detection_name, box=box_cam_kitti, bbox_2d=bbox_2d, truncation=truncated, occlusion=occluded) fieldnames = [ 'type', 'truncated', 'occluded', 'alpha', 'xmin', 'ymin', 'xmax', 'ymax', 'dh', 'dw', 'dl', 'lx', 'ly', 'lz', 'ry' ] if self.is_train: f = StringIO(output) reader = csv.DictReader(f, delimiter=' ', fieldnames=fieldnames) for line, row in enumerate(reader): if row["type"] in self.classes: anns.append({ "class": row["type"], "label": TYPE_ID_CONVERSION[row["type"]], "truncation": float(row["truncated"]), "occlusion": float(row["occluded"]), "alpha": float(row["alpha"]), "dimensions": [ float(row['dl']), float(row['dh']), float(row['dw']) ], "locations": [ float(row['lx']), float(row['ly']), float(row['lz']) ], "rot_y": float(row["ry"]) }) center = np.array([i / 2 for i in img.size], dtype=np.float32) size = np.array([i for i in img.size], dtype=np.float32) """ resize, horizontal flip, and affine augmentation are performed here. since it is complicated to compute heatmap w.r.t transform. """ flipped = False if (self.is_train) and (random.random() < self.flip_prob): flipped = True img = img.transpose(Image.FLIP_LEFT_RIGHT) center[0] = size[0] - center[0] - 1 K[0, 2] = size[0] - K[0, 2] - 1 affine = False if (self.is_train) and (random.random() < self.aug_prob): affine = True shift, scale = self.shift_scale[0], self.shift_scale[1] shift_ranges = np.arange(-shift, shift + 0.1, 0.1) center[0] += size[0] * random.choice(shift_ranges) center[1] += size[1] * random.choice(shift_ranges) scale_ranges = np.arange(1 - scale, 1 + scale + 0.1, 0.1) size *= random.choice(scale_ranges) center_size = [center, size] trans_affine = get_transfrom_matrix( center_size, [self.input_width, self.input_height]) trans_affine_inv = np.linalg.inv(trans_affine) img = img.transform( (self.input_width, self.input_height), method=Image.AFFINE, data=trans_affine_inv.flatten()[:6], resample=Image.BILINEAR, ) trans_mat = get_transfrom_matrix( center_size, [self.output_width, self.output_height]) if not self.is_train: # for inference we parametrize with original size target = ParamsList(image_size=size, is_train=self.is_train) target.add_field("trans_mat", trans_mat) target.add_field("K", K) if self.transforms is not None: img, target = self.transforms(img, target) return img, target, idx heat_map = np.zeros( [self.num_classes, self.output_height, self.output_width], dtype=np.float32) regression = np.zeros([self.max_objs, 3, 8], dtype=np.float32) cls_ids = np.zeros([self.max_objs], dtype=np.int32) proj_points = np.zeros([self.max_objs, 2], dtype=np.int32) p_offsets = np.zeros([self.max_objs, 2], dtype=np.float32) dimensions = np.zeros([self.max_objs, 3], dtype=np.float32) locations = np.zeros([self.max_objs, 3], dtype=np.float32) rotys = np.zeros([self.max_objs], dtype=np.float32) reg_mask = np.zeros([self.max_objs], dtype=np.uint8) flip_mask = np.zeros([self.max_objs], dtype=np.uint8) for i, a in enumerate(anns): a = a.copy() cls = a["label"] locs = np.array(a["locations"]) rot_y = np.array(a["rot_y"]) if flipped: locs[0] *= -1 rot_y *= -1 point, box2d, box3d = encode_label(K, rot_y, a["dimensions"], locs) point = affine_transform(point, trans_mat) box2d[:2] = affine_transform(box2d[:2], trans_mat) box2d[2:] = affine_transform(box2d[2:], trans_mat) box2d[[0, 2]] = box2d[[0, 2]].clip(0, self.output_width - 1) box2d[[1, 3]] = box2d[[1, 3]].clip(0, self.output_height - 1) h, w = box2d[3] - box2d[1], box2d[2] - box2d[0] if (0 < point[0] < self.output_width) and (0 < point[1] < self.output_height): point_int = point.astype(np.int32) p_offset = point - point_int radius = gaussian_radius(h, w) radius = max(0, int(radius)) heat_map[cls] = draw_umich_gaussian(heat_map[cls], point_int, radius) cls_ids[i] = cls regression[i] = box3d proj_points[i] = point_int p_offsets[i] = p_offset dimensions[i] = np.array(a["dimensions"]) locations[i] = locs rotys[i] = rot_y reg_mask[i] = 1 if not affine else 0 flip_mask[i] = 1 if not affine and flipped else 0 target = ParamsList(image_size=img.size, is_train=self.is_train) target.add_field("hm", heat_map) target.add_field("reg", regression) target.add_field("cls_ids", cls_ids) target.add_field("proj_p", proj_points) target.add_field("dimensions", dimensions) target.add_field("locations", locations) target.add_field("rotys", rotys) target.add_field("trans_mat", trans_mat) target.add_field("K", K) target.add_field("reg_mask", reg_mask) target.add_field("flip_mask", flip_mask) if self.transforms is not None: img, target = self.transforms(img, target) return img, target, idx
